How does the backup system work?

We use three different types of backups, each with its own purpose and functionality.

Backuply (incremental backups)

With Backuply, we create daily incremental backups of your website. This means that only the changes since the previous backup are stored. These backups do not use any space on your hosting account.

A retention of 14 backups applies — the 14 most recent versions are always available. Once there are 14 backups, the oldest one is automatically overwritten by the newest.

These backups are ideal if you want to restore a specific file, folder, or database. You can do this yourself from your control panel, without needing assistance from our helpdesk.

Daily full backups

In addition to incremental backups, we create a full backup of your entire website once per day. These have a retention period of 7 days, so the 7 most recent full backups are always available. These backups also do not use space on your account.

Note: a full backup can only be restored in its entirety. Your website will be reverted to the state it was in at the time of the backup. This is particularly useful if your website has been compromised and you want to ensure a clean version is restored.

Softaculous backups (self-managed)

With Softaculous, you can configure your own backups. You decide the frequency — for example, with every automatic upgrade — and you can set the retention as desired, so older backups are automatically deleted or overwritten.

Note: Softaculous backups do count toward your account’s total storage space. You can find these backups in the softaculous_backups folder.

Summary

Type Frequency Retention Uses account space Partial restore
Backuply Daily 14 backups No Yes
Full backup Daily 7 days No No
Softaculous User-defined User-defined Yes Yes
